
Shubham focused on enhancing the realism of spacecraft simulations in the jschulz8138/Project-5-Space-Craft repository by developing a feature for realistic telemetry data generation. Using C# and backend development skills, he updated the TelemetryService to produce varied and randomly generated values for position, temperature, radiation, and velocity, thereby improving the fidelity of simulated payload data. He also ensured unit consistency by modifying the ToString methods in TelemetryReadings and TelemetryResponse to display velocity in kilometers per second. This work deepened the accuracy of test data for downstream validation, though no major bugs were reported or fixed during this period.
